第一篇 初级篇 1
项目一 了解智能鼠的发展 3
任务一 认识智能鼠起源 3
任务二 认识智能鼠迷宫 9
思考与总结 13
项目二 认识智能鼠硬件 14
任务一 认识智能鼠基本框架结构 15
任务二 认识智能鼠的大脑——AVR处理器 16
思考与总结 18
项目三 学习智能鼠开发环境 19
任务一 认识Arduino软件开发环境 19
任务二 掌握Arduino软件开发环境的使用方法 22
思考与总结 26
项目四 学习智能鼠的基本操作 27
任务一 与智能鼠人机互动 27
任务二 智能鼠的眼——红外传感器调试 31
任务三 智能鼠的腿——电动机驱动调试 40
思考与总结 46
第二篇 综合篇 47
项目一 了解3D打印技术 49
任务一 认识3D打印 49
任务二 学习3D打印原理 50
任务三 尝试3D打印的操作 51
思考与总结 54
项目二 学习智能鼠单元调试 55
任务一 智能鼠动起来 55
任务二 智能鼠走直线 58
任务三 智能鼠左右转弯 61
任务四 智能鼠转弯角度控制 64
任务五 智能鼠走迷宫 68
思考与总结 72
项目三 学习智能鼠创新应用 73
任务一 学习红外传感器优化检测 73
任务二 学习电动机转弯优化调试 76
任务三 尝试智能鼠综合调试 79
思考与总结 84
第三篇 竞技篇 85
项目一 学习智能鼠算法 87
任务一 学习左手法则 87
任务二 学习右手法则 89
思考与总结 90
项目二 尝试智能鼠走迷宫竞赛 91
任务一 学习智能鼠的规范 91
任务二 掌握竞赛迷宫要点 95
思考与总结 100
第四篇 扩展篇 101
项目一 学习TQD-IOT工程创新课程平台 103
任务一 了解TQD-IOT工程创新课程平台和智能鼠的关系 103
任务二 学习TQD-IOT工程创新课程平台的硬件组成 106
思考与总结 110
项目二 智能鼠技术IOT扩展应用 111
任务一 IOT智能灯光系统应用 111
任务二 IOT智能安防系统应用 120
任务三 IOT智能显示系统应用 135
思考与总结 146
附录 147
附录A 风靡全球的国际Micromouse走迷宫竞赛 149
附录B TQD-IOT工程创新课程平台器件清单 160
附录C TQD-Micromouse-JQ智能鼠器件清单 162
附录D 精巧版智能鼠迷宫图库 163
附录E 学时安排 165
附录F 电路图形符号对照表 166